What do skin tags look like?


Skin tags are small, soft growths that hang off the skin, often resembling a small piece of flesh or a “flap.” They can range in size from a tiny bump to a larger growth and are typically flesh-colored or slightly darker.

Skin tags commonly appear in areas where skin rubs together, such as the neck, underarms, eyelids, and groin. While they are usually harmless and painless, they can be irritating, especially if they catch on clothing or jewelry.

What causes skin tags?


Skin tags are generally caused by friction. They develop when skin rubs against skin or clothing, leading to excess skin growth. Common causes and risk factors include:

  • Friction: Skin tags often appear in areas where skin rubs against other skin or clothing, such as the neck, armpits, or thighs.
  • Age: Skin tags are more common as we age, with many people experiencing them after 40.
  • Genetics: If you have family members with skin tags, you may be more prone to developing them.

Should I be concerned about skin tags?


Skin tags are generally harmless and do not pose a health risk. They are not cancerous and don’t cause pain, though they can be bothersome if they catch on clothing or jewelry.

If a skin tag becomes painful, changes colour, or bleeds, it's important to seek medical advice to ensure it’s not a more serious condition. In most cases, skin tags can be safely removed for cosmetic or comfort reasons.

How do we treat skin tags at Elite Skin Studio?


At Elite Skin Studio, we use advanced electrolysis (short-wave diathermy) for safe and effective skin tag removal. This treatment uses a precise electrical current to target and remove the skin tag, ensuring a quick and effective solution. Here’s how we treat skin tags:

  1. Consultation: We’ll assess the size and location of your skin tag(s) during a consultation and determine the best course of treatment.
  2. Treatment: Using a sterile, fine probe, we apply short-wave diathermy to the skin tag. The heat effectively removes the skin tag, leaving the surrounding skin intact.
  3. Aftercare: After treatment, there may be some redness or mild swelling in the area, but this should subside within a few hours to a few days. You’ll be given aftercare instructions to ensure proper healing.


How do I prevent skin tags from coming back?


While it’s not always possible to prevent skin tags, here are a few tips to help reduce the risk of developing new ones:

  • Wear loose, comfortable clothing: Avoid tight clothing that rubs against the skin, especially in areas where skin tags are common.

  • Stay moisturised: Keeping the skin hydrated can help reduce irritation and prevent friction that leads to skin tag formation.
  • Keep an eye on changes: If you notice new growths, it’s always a good idea to have them assessed by a professional to ensure they are indeed skin tags.
